What You'll Learn

• Understand the 'happier than God' framework: what Walsch means by the claim that a fully conscious human being can be 'happier than God' — the specific understanding that God in the infinite state has experience of everything but not the embodied, contrasted, fully felt quality of the human encounter with joy, love, and beauty — and how this reframing elevates the significance of human experience rather than diminishing it
• Grasp the seven principles: the specific practical steps that Walsch identifies as the most effective for creating extraordinary experience from ordinary circumstances — including the thought-management practices, the gratitude orientation, the deliberate direction of attention, and the acting-as-if approach — with enough concrete specificity to function as an actual practice guide
• Recognise the quantum consciousness dimension: how Happier Than God draws on the emerging understanding of consciousness as the primary creative force in the universe (connecting the Conversations with God framework with the quantum physics implications that writers like Gregg Braden and Bruce Lipton were contemporaneously exploring) — and what this implies about the mechanism through which thoughts and intentions shape experience
• Learn the attention direction practice: how the practice of deliberately directing one's attention (noticing what one is noticing, choosing what to focus on as a creative rather than a merely perceptual act) is one of the most accessible and effective of the seven practices — and how its application in daily life produces measurable changes in the quality of experience
• Appreciate the integration of theology and self-help: how Happier Than God succeeds in making the high-altitude Conversations with God theology genuinely applicable to the ground-level questions of daily life — how to feel better, how to create what one wants, how to navigate difficulty without being defeated — without reducing either the theology or the practical guidance
